| Mitchell League Cup Quarter-Final North Duffield U12 4 - 2 Thorpe United U12 Following on from last weeks poor performance against Rawcliffe, Thorpe knew they had to up their game against a tough North Duffield side and they certainly didn’t disappoint. As the wind picked up both sides struggled to get the ball down and with chances few and far between it looked odds on for a penalty class until the midfield joint “man of the match” pairing of Anderson and Cussans began to get a grip of the game. Thorpe grabbed the lead as Wynn’s intelligent pass found Wilson who slotted the ball neatly into the path of Cussans to fire home. Thorpe were slowly finding their feet and good link up play also saw Wilson and Wright go close as the first half drew to a close. With nothing to lose, Duffield came out fighting in the second half only to find the back four of Redgrave, O’Farrell, Connell and Howcroft hold firm, with the only clear chance going to Allen, whose blistering strike brought a stunning save from Swash. Moments later Swash saved on the line following a Wickham shot and Wilson cleared from a corner before running up the other end to receive a Leybourn cross, pass two defenders and then roll the ball across the goal to an eagerly awaiting Littlewood who could not miss. In an almost repeat passage of play, Thorpe made the game safe as Anderson rounded the left back to cross for Copley to volley home. Clayton came close to add his name to the score card as good link up play with Leybourn left him clear to fire a volley which was well matched by the home keeper. As the final whistle blew it was Thorpe who took the honours in this long awaited local derby between the two Selby District teams playing in the York leagues and with it a passage through to the last four of the League Cup. |
| Barkston Ash Cup Quarter-Final Thorpe United U12 5 - 0 Garforth Villa U12 Thorpe kept their Barkston Ash Cup run going with a comfortable win against a spirited Garforth team from the Selby League. Wilson opened the scoring with a fine finish after a stunning through ball from Wynn. With the wind behind them, Garforth tried to press for much of the first half but couldn’t break the defensive wall of O’Farell, Connell, Redgrave and Howcroft who worked hard to protect keeper Swash. Thorpe stretched their lead in the second half as Copley nicked through on goal and ended with a neat finish. Littlewood added his name to the score sheet following good work from Leybourn on the left, before Clayton added two, the first from a rebound of Redgrave’s long range shot and the second from close range as Garforth failed to clear their lines from a corner. Clayton could have bagged the first hat trick for the season as his well earned penalty kick bounced back of the bar but that could not spoil an excellent team performance in a came that joint Man of the Match winner Wynn and Anderson controlled from start to finish. |
